Service isn't just about fixing roofs or building wheelchair ramps—it's about forming hearts. In this episode, Sister Liz sits down with Bob Collela—a longtime volunteer, contractor, and mentor—to explore how service transforms both those who give and those who receive.

From leading teens at WorkCamp to building homes for families in Appalachia, Bob shares stories about Christian friendship, mentorship, men's faith, and the power of saying "yes" to God every day. Together they reflect on why authentic relationships matter, how young people discover resilience through service, and how even a simple construction project can become a lasting sign of God's love. This conversation is a reminder that God uses ordinary people to leave extraordinary marks of hope.
